type redirectRouteKey struct {
|
||||
linkIndex int
|
||||
family int
|
||||
}
|
||||
|
||||
func (r *autoRedirect) reconcileRedirectRoutesLocked(redirectInterfaces []control.Interface) error {
|
||||
// Interface snapshots are not sufficient here: network managers can flush a
|
||||
// route while a fast reconnect leaves the interface index and address families
|
||||
// unchanged. Reconcile against the kernel's route table on every update.
|
||||
currentRoutes, err := netlink.RouteListFiltered(netlink.FAMILY_ALL,
|
||||
&netlink.Route{Table: r.redirectRouteTableIndex},
|
||||
netlink.RT_FILTER_TABLE)
|
||||
if err != nil {
|
||||
return E.Cause(err, "list redirect routes")
|
||||
}
|
||||
routesToAdd, routesToDelete := calculateRedirectRouteChanges(
|
||||
r.redirectRouteTableIndex,
|
||||
redirectInterfaces,
|
||||
currentRoutes,
|
||||
r.enableIPv4,
|
||||
r.enableIPv6,
|
||||
)
|
||||
for index := range routesToDelete {
|
||||
route := &routesToDelete[index]
|
||||
err = netlink.RouteDel(route)
|
||||
if err != nil && !errors.Is(err, unix.ESRCH) && !errors.Is(err, unix.ENOENT) {
|
||||
return E.Cause(err, "delete redirect route ", route)
|
||||
}
|
||||
}
|
||||
for index := range routesToAdd {
|
||||
route := &routesToAdd[index]
|
||||
err = netlink.RouteAppend(route)
|
||||
if err != nil {
|
||||
return E.Cause(err, "append redirect route ", route)
|
||||
}
|
||||
}
|
||||
return nil
|
||||
}
